Team Leader/Supervisor for Adolescent Services

Adolescent Services is seeking a strong leader who is highly organized and energetic. This person will work closely with Children’s Services Leadership to provide safe and clinically sound services for adolescents enrolled in the program.  The Team Leader will work in a supportive role to the Leadership to assure responsible, administrative oversight, including collecting essential data required for the State; ensuring team members are in compliance; and meeting expected state and program outcomes. The Team Leader will provide both administrative and clinical supervision to direct line staff and will coordinate with state and community resources. Ideal candidates will have a Masters Degree in Human Services Field, supervisory experience, be collaborative, detail-oriented, self-motivated and organized. They should also possess a strength-based approach to working with adolescents and their families.
